Navigating the realm of medications can be tricky. It's essential to distinctly identify between prescription and over-the-counter (OTC) options. Prescription medications are those prescribed by a physician for specific medical issues. They often involve more intricate ingredients and demand careful monitoring due to potential unwanted consequences. In contrast, OTC medications are available without a formal authorization and are usually used for everyday ailments. While OTC medications can be effective for minor problems, it's still vital to review the instructions carefully and consult a healthcare professional if you have any inquiries or encounter adverse reactions.
Compound Pharmacy: Customized Drug Solutions for Unique Needs
In the realm of healthcare, individual needs often differ significantly. This is particularly true when it comes to medication formulation. Standard pharmacies typically offer a limited selection of pre-manufactured drugs. However, compound pharmacies provide a unique service by crafting customized medications to meet the precise requirements of each patient.
A skilled pharmacist will collaborate with physicians and patients to identify the ideal ingredients and dosages based on individual health conditions. This personalized approach can be especially beneficial for individuals with allergies, sensitivities, or unique medical demands.
- Additionally, compound pharmacies offer a wide range of dosage forms, including creams, ointments, suppositories, and liquid medications, providing greater flexibility for patients.
- In addition, they can modify medication strengths to ensure optimal effectiveness.
By embracing the principles of customization and patient-centered care, compound pharmacies empower healthcare providers to deliver effective treatments that address the individual concerns of each patient.
Key Components of Pharmaceuticals: Active Ingredients
Active Pharmaceutical Ingredients (APIs), the core components of medications, are responsible for a drug's therapeutic effect. These substances are rigorously examined and certified to ensure their potency and tolerability. APIs can be derived from plant extracts, synthesized in a laboratory, or engineered for optimal performance.
The development and production of APIs are subject to stringent regulatory protocols to guarantee the click here quality, purity, and potency of the final drug product. From pain relievers to cancer therapies, APIs play a pivotal role in improving global health.

Adherence to Prescription Drugs and Medication Safety
Improving consumer compliance to prescribed medications is crucial for optimal health outcomes. Poor medication compliance can lead to a variety of undesirable consequences, including aggravated disease development, increased healthcare costs, and a higher risk of inpatient care. Promoting medication safety encompasses a multifaceted approach that includes clear communication between doctors and patients, comprehensive medication counseling, and the identification of potential adverse effects. By mitigating barriers to adherence and fostering a culture of medication safety, we can empower individuals to actively participate in their own health management.
